WebOct 25, 2024 · Use the row selector to highlight the rows you wish to hide. You can hold the Ctrl key to select multiple rows. 2 Right-click within the highlighted area. Select “Hide”. The rows will be hidden from the spreadsheet. 3 Unhide the rows. To unhide the rows, use the row selector to highlight the rows above and below the hidden rows.

In the Excel Options dialog box that opens, click on the ‘Advanced’ option in the left pane. Scroll down to the section that says ‘Display option for this worksheet’, and select the worksheet in which you want to hide the zeros. WebFeb 28, 2024 · Hiding the blank rows can make it easier to see and work with the ones that do contain data. To do it, select the first blank row after your data. For us, that would be row 10. Then use the shortcut Ctrl + Shift + Down to select all the empty rows, and Ctrl + 9 to hide them. Ctrl + Shift + 9 will unhide them. WebApr 15, 2014 · Windows. May 27, 2003. #2. Start by selecting the column(s) or row(s) you want to hide. You can do this a few different ways. Select multiple adjacent columns or rows: Click the first column or row, hold the Shift key, and click the last column or row. WebHide columns. Select one or more columns, and then press Ctrl to select additional columns that aren't adjacent. Right-click the selected columns, and then select Hide.
